Romantic Comedy
Musician/writer Elizabeth Sankey dives into the past, present and future of romantic comedies, with the hilarious and thoughtful assistance from a chorus of writers, actors and filmmakers
2020-12-03 | 78 minutes
Plot Summary
This documentary goes beneath the surface of our favorite films, seeking to better understand the way we view love, relationships, and romance. From clumsy meet cutes to rain-soaked declarations of love, these films reflect our experiences but are often just as problematic as they are comforting. Helped by a chorus of critics, actors, and filmmakers, and original songs by her band Summer Camp, director Elizabeth Sankey embarks on a journey of investigation and self-discovery.
